Emerald Hills is a very good test of golf, and one of the more difficult courses around. It is used as a qualifier for many of the PGA tournaments in the area, as well as the US Open. Recognized by Golf Digest as one of it’s “Best Places to Play, it is an extremely tough test of golf and will challenge all golfers. The course itself is very rolling and undulating, and the wind is usually blowing to add more factors. There is a clubhouse, locker room, driving range, putting and chipping green, and PGA instruction. Though it is a public course, there is always availability to get on and play.
